According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 43 reports of Blister have been filed in association with DIGOXIN (Digoxin). This represents 0.6% of all adverse event reports for DIGOXIN.

How Dangerous Is Blister From DIGOXIN?
Of the 43 reports, 35 (81.4%) resulted in death, 39 (90.7%) required hospitalization, and 29 (67.4%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Blister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for DIGOXIN. However, 43 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
